>> I am getting such error:
>> libvirtd[27218]: segfault at 0 ip 00007f4940725721 sp 00007f4930711740
>> error 4 in libvirt.so.0.2000.0[7f4940678000+353000]
>>
>> when I am trying to start VM with graphic spice/vnc console - in
>> headless mode(without graphic console) it is running
>> I noticed this after update oVirt 4.0 to oVirt 4.1 however I noticed
>> that also libvirtd and related packages were upgraded from 1.2.7 to 2.0.0:
>> libvirt-daemon-kvm-2.0.0-10.el7_3.5.x86_64
>> libvirt-daemon-driver-qemu-2.0.0-10.el7_3.5.x86_64
>>
>> I am running up to date CentOS7.3 with 3.10.0-514.16.1.el7.x86_64
>> I have same issue with SELinux and without SELinux(checked after reboot
>> with permissive mode)
